Mountain View Farm Airport (VT64) is a general aviation airport serving pilots in and around Morristown, VT at 1,200 ft. VT64 has no weather station of its own — conditions here are decoded from KMVL, about 2 nm away, the nearest reporting station, and local conditions can differ. Its 2 runways (02, 20) — longest 1,500 ft — are checked against the current wind in the crosswind table below. The nearest TAF is issued for KMPV. Wind calm, visibility 9 statute miles, overcast at 2,400 ft, temperature 19°C (66°F), altimeter 29.68 inHg. Conditions are Marginal VFR (MVFR), ceiling 2,400 ft.

Raw METAR
METAR KMVL 290254Z AUTO 00000KT 9SM -RA OVC024 19/19 A2968 RMK AO2 RAB18 SLP049 P0000 60000 T01890189 51004
